Fatal attack in Kebbi: Gunmen kill one, seize varsity student

The Nigerian Police Force, Kebbi State command, has confirmed the abduction of a 400-level student of the Federal University, Birnin Kebbi, in the early hours of Tuesday in a brazen attack on Istijaba Villa, an off-campus hostel in Unguwar Jeji, Kalgo Local Government Area of Kebbi State.

The victim, according to a press statement signed by the command’s spokesman, CSP Nafiu Abubakar, identified as Augustine Madubiya, 23, a final-year Economics student, was kidnapped around 3 am by kidnappers who stormed the hostel premises.

“Tragically, a good Samaritan, Malam Siddi Hussaini, who was nearby attending to his cattle and attempted to intervene, was fatally shot during the incident.

“He was later confirmed dead by a medical doctor”, the statement partly read.

The statement further said the Divisional Police Officer in Kalgo swiftly mobilised a team of security operatives to the scene following the report.

“The command is following credible leads, and a combined team of security personnel is actively combing the surrounding forest areas to ensure the safe rescue of the victim and the arrest of those behind this despicable act”, the statement added.

The police have assured the public of their commitment to restoring safety and bringing the perpetrators to justice.
